Aracılığıyla paylaş


XmlHierarchicalDataSourceView Sınıf

Tanım

Bir XML düğümünde veya denetim için XML düğümleri koleksiyonunda bir veri görünümünü temsil XmlDataSource eder.

public ref class XmlHierarchicalDataSourceView : System::Web::UI::HierarchicalDataSourceView
public class XmlHierarchicalDataSourceView : System.Web.UI.HierarchicalDataSourceView
type XmlHierarchicalDataSourceView = class
    inherit HierarchicalDataSourceView
Public Class XmlHierarchicalDataSourceView
Inherits HierarchicalDataSourceView
Devralma
XmlHierarchicalDataSourceView

Açıklamalar

Denetim, temel alınan verilerini hem tablosal hem de hiyerarşik biçimde, XmlDataSource ona bağlanan Web sunucusu denetimlerine sunabilirsiniz. veya gibi denetimler XML verilerine bağlamak ve bu verileri liste veya tablo biçiminde sunmak için kullanabilirken, gibi sınıfından türetilen denetimler XML verilerine bağlanıp hiyerarşik bir şekilde GridView DropDownList XmlDataSource HierarchicalDataBoundControl TreeView gösterir.

, XmlDataSource her görünüm türünü farklı kod yolları aracılığıyla dahili olarak oluşturur. Denetimde GetView yöntemi XmlDataSource çağrılırsa, XmlDataSourceView denetim tarafından bir nesnesi XmlDataSource oluşturulur. yöntem GetHierarchicalView çağrılırsa, XmlHierarchicalDataSourceView bir nesnesi oluşturulur. sınıfı, listelerden ve tablosal verilerden türetilen ve bu verilere bağlanan Web sunucusu denetimleri için sağlanırken, hiyerarşik verilerden türetilen ve bu verilere bağlanan Web sunucusu denetimleri XmlDataSourceView DataBoundControl için XmlHierarchicalDataSourceView HierarchicalDataBoundControl sağlanır. dahili olarak, ve sınıfları bir veri kaynağından veri almak için nesne görünümünün yöntemini DataBoundControl CompositeDataBoundControl Select çağırırken, XmlDataSourceView sınıfından türetilen bir HierarchicalDataBoundControl sınıf yöntemini Select çağırmalıdır.

Tüm HierarchicalDataSourceView yardımcı nesneler gibi, XmlHierarchicalDataSourceView veri kaynağının temel alınan verilerle gerçekleştirebilirsiniz işlemleri tanımlar. Sınıf yalnızca yöntemini geçersiz kılarak ilişkili denetim sıralama ifadelerini desteklemez, işlemleri XmlHierarchicalDataSourceView Select XmlDataSource yürütme, silme veya güncelleştirme işlemlerini desteklemez.

Yöntemler

Equals(Object)

Belirtilen nesnenin geçerli nesneye eşit olup olmadığını belirler.

(Devralındığı yer: Object)
GetHashCode()

Varsayılan karma işlevi işlevi görür.

(Devralındığı yer: Object)
GetType()

Type Geçerli örneğini alır.

(Devralındığı yer: Object)
MemberwiseClone()

Geçerli Objectöğesinin sığ bir kopyasını oluşturur.

(Devralındığı yer: Object)
Select()

Temel alınan veri kaynağından veri öğelerinin listesini alır.

ToString()

Geçerli nesneyi temsil eden dizeyi döndürür.

(Devralındığı yer: Object)

Şunlara uygulanır

Ayrıca bkz.